This past December, we had the opportunity to check out Taipei, Taiwan for a few days. While we were there, we took in a few of the typical touristy things such as The National Chiang Kai-Shek Memorial Hall, a walking tour that took us from the Peace Park to the commercial walking district of Chengdu Road and a daytrip out to the old Japanese gold mining town of Jiufen.

All of these ‘cultural’ experiences were great to be sure, however, I was really more interested in the cultural beverages that awaited us at the various craft breweries.

On our first evening in Taipei, after sorting ourselves out at our hotel, we walked over to the Ningxia Night Market where we decided to pass on the street food and instead stroll a few streets over for an evening at Mikkeller Taipei.

While they had many taps of craft beer, the only house beers were imported from their overseas operations which was very similar to their business model in Bangkok, Singapore and Reykjavik (Yes, I have visited these too).
